“Born to Be Wild“ is a song written by Mars Bonfire and first performed by the band Steppenwolf. The song is often invoked in both popular and counter culture to denote a biker appearance or attitude. It is most notably featured in the 1969 film Easy Rider. It is sometimes described as the first heavy metal song, and the second verse lyric “heavy metal thunder“ marks the first use of this term in rock music (although not as a description of a musical style but rather a motorcycle).
In 2002, it was covered by Kim Wilde and released as a non-album single.
Her cover reached No. 84 in Germany and No. 71 in Switzerland.
